Brugada Syndrome. The very name might sound unfamiliar, yet it represents a critical area of cardiac health. This rare but potentially life-threatening genetic disorder affects the electrical system of the heart, increasing the risk of sudden cardiac arrest, particularly in young and seemingly healthy individuals. Understanding the intricacies of Brugada Syndrome is the first step towards awareness and potentially life-saving interventions.

At its core, Brugada Syndrome disrupts the normal flow of sodium ions into heart muscle cells. This malfunction leads to abnormal electrical activity, often visible on an electrocardiogram (ECG) as a distinctive pattern in the right precordial leads (V1-V3). However, the ECG findings can be intermittent, making diagnosis challenging. Individuals with Brugada Syndrome may live for years without any noticeable symptoms, only for a dangerous arrhythmia to strike unexpectedly.

The genetic basis of Brugada Syndrome is complex. While mutations in the SCN5A gene, responsible for a sodium channel in the heart, are the most commonly identified cause, numerous other genes have also been implicated. This genetic heterogeneity explains why the condition can manifest differently among affected individuals and within families. Genetic testing can play a crucial role in confirming a diagnosis and identifying at-risk family members.

Triggers for life-threatening arrhythmias in Brugada Syndrome patients can vary. Fever is a well-known culprit, highlighting the importance of aggressive fever management. Certain medications, particularly some antiarrhythmics and psychotropic drugs, can also exacerbate the condition and should be avoided. Electrolyte imbalances and excessive alcohol consumption are other potential risk factors.

Living with Brugada Syndrome requires careful management. Regular cardiac evaluations, including ECGs and sometimes more advanced testing like ajmaline or flecainide challenge tests, are essential for monitoring the condition. Implantable cardioverter-defibrillators (ICDs) are the primary treatment for individuals at high risk of sudden cardiac arrest. These devices continuously monitor the heart rhythm and deliver an electrical shock to restore a normal heartbeat if a dangerous arrhythmia occurs.

Beyond medical interventions, lifestyle modifications play a vital role. Avoiding known triggers, staying well-hydrated, and maintaining electrolyte balance are crucial. Patient education and support groups can provide valuable resources and a sense of community for individuals and families affected by Brugada Syndrome.
